SSL Certificates: The Key to Improved Website Security
In today's digital landscape, website security is paramount. Visitors entrust their sensitive information like names, addresses, and financial details to online platforms. Therefore, it is imperative for website owners to implement robust security measures to protect this valuable data. Among the most essential tools in achieving this goal are SSL certificates.
An SSL certificate, standing for, Secure Sockets Layer, protects communication between a website and its visitors' browsers. This encryption prevents malicious actors from intercepting and stealing sensitive information transmitted during online transactions or interactions.
The presence of an SSL certificate signifies a website's commitment to security, enhancing user trust and confidence. Visitors are more likely to participate with websites that have a valid SSL certificate, knowing their data is protected.
- Additionally, an SSL certificate can enhance a website's search engine rankings. Search engines like Google prioritize websites with SSL certificates, as they are considered more trustworthy and secure.
- To summarize, investing in an SSL certificate is a crucial step for any website owner who regards the security of their visitors' data. It delivers a layer of protection that bolsters trust and facilitates a safer online experience.
Secure Your Website With an SSL Certificate
Implementing an SSL certificate on your website is a fundamental step toward ensuring the security of your visitors' data and boosting your site's credibility. An SSL certificate scrambles the communication between your website and users' browsers, safeguarding sensitive information such as login credentials and payment details. To install an SSL certificate, you'll need to purchase one from a reputable Certificate Authority (CA) and then follow the installation instructions provided by your chosen CA. These instructions typically involve uploading the certificate files to your web server and making necessary configuration changes in your server settings.
- Confirm that your domain name is properly registered and points to your web server.
- Retrieve the SSL certificate files from your chosen CA.
- Upload the certificate files into your web server's configuration.
- Confirm that your SSL certificate is functioning correctly by accessing your website through a secure connection (https://).
